云渲染:如何让动画项目的流程更顺畅可靠
2026-03-02
制做动画项目,尤其是追求高质量的作品,每一个环节是否顺畅、可靠,都直接影响着最终的成果和效率。今天我想谈一下云渲染是怎么在动画制作的一些具体环节上,让整个流程变得更顺畅、更节约时间的。
首先,我要提到一个很基础但又很关键的问题:软件环境。动画项目用的软件和插件五花八门,版本也很多。同一个项目的协作中,可能你的电脑上是这个版本的插件,别人的又是另一个版本。如果云端的渲染环境和我们本地的不一致,就很容易导致渲染失败,或者出现渲染结果和预览不一样的情况,非常耽误事。云渲染平台能不能快速、准确地匹配我们需要的环境,就成了第一个考验。
在这方面,有经验的平台会做得比较好。比如炫云,他们有超过10年的服务经验,技术支持团队对常见的软件兼容性问题很熟悉。他们的系统具备动态渲染环境重建的能力,可以在很短的时间内,快速切换和适配不同的软件插件环境。这意味着,一台服务器可能前脚刚处理完一个需要特定版本插件的任务,后脚就能立刻准备好去接待另一个环境要求完全不同的任务。这大大减少了因为环境问题导致的渲染失败和等待时间,从源头上为流程的顺畅提供了保障。
第二个环节是文件上传。动画项目的场景文件,随着细节的增加,体积会变得非常庞大,几个G、几十个G都很常见。这么大的文件,要通过网络传到云端,如果工具不好用,速度慢,或者不稳定,就会成为一个瓶颈。有时候可能会出现“渲染一天,上传一周”的尴尬情况。为了解决这个问题,云渲染平台会持续优化他们的上传工具和网络线路。像炫云,他们通过改进传输协议,内部测试显示上传速度提升了大约1.2倍。而且,上传工具能够智能分析场景文件的依赖关系,自动跳过那些已经存在于用户素材库里的相同资源,避免重复上传,这在实际操作中能省下不少时间。
当任务开始渲染后,另一个让人担心的问题是过程监控。一个由几百上千帧组成的动画序列,如果其中有几帧因为某种原因渲染得特别慢,或者直接卡死了,就会拖累整个任务的完成时间。如果等最后才发现,再去处理,就非常被动了。大的云渲染平台会具备实时监控和智能干预的能力。它们能够快速识别出这些远高于平均渲染时长的异常帧,并自动采取策略,比如报错机制,对异常帧进行甄别并报错,以求更快发现问题解决问题,从而确保整个大任务能够平稳推进。
面对项目中不同优先级、不同体量的渲染任务,云渲染平台内部也需要一套高效的调度管理机制。当任务提交到平台后,系统会通过分层任务解析,把大任务拆解成更细小的原子级子任务,然后像流水线一样,智能地分发到庞大的服务器集群中去并行计算。这种精细化的调度能力,保证了资源能够被充分利用,任务能够及时开始。例如,在亮马河裸眼3D那种大型公共艺术项目中,面对超高分辨率和高密度特效的挑战,正是底层这种强大的流程处理能力,确保了项目的顺利实施。
除了这些具体环节,一些技术上的创新也在默默地为流程的顺畅加分。比如炫云采用的瀑布式调度算法,它能够根据任务的大小、紧急程度,以及集群里各种不同类型服务器的实时状态,进行动态的、智能的任务分配。这相比过去那种容易出现的资源分配不均、用户需要排队等待特定型号服务器的情况,是一个很大的进步。它提升了整体资源的利用效率,也让用户感觉更“丝滑”,减少了不必要的等待。
所以,选择云渲染,不仅仅是买到了更强大的计算能力,更像是引入了一位专业的“流程优化助手”。这位助手帮你打理好了从环境准备、数据上传、过程监控到结果回收等一系列繁琐但重要的事务。它让我们动画制作团队,尤其是那些可能没有足够技术人力去精心维护自建渲染农场的中小团队,能够省下很多心,把更多的精力集中在创意构思、镜头设计和艺术表现这些更核心的工作上。
流程的易用性也直接关系到我们愿不愿意经常去用它。云渲染平台通常都会把客户端做得尽量轻便、易用,比如直接集成在3ds Max、Maya等主流软件内部,实现一键提交。并且会保持定期的迭代更新,修复问题,增加新功能,让用户体验越来越好。这种无缝融入现有工作流的设计,降低了使用门槛,使得云渲染能够真正成为一种自然而然的工具,而不是一个需要额外花费很多精力去学习和适应的负担。
总而言之,云渲染通过在这些看似不起眼但至关重要的流程细节上持续下功夫,实实在在地让动画项目的制作过程变得更可控、更可靠、更顺畅。对于追求稳定产出和高效协作的现代动画团队来说,这种隐藏在强大算力背后的流程保障能力,或许是其不可或缺的真正价值所在。